Sent mine back to O2 on Monday (Upgrade). It wasnt a phone issue as such, though I wasnt that impressed with it. It was a software issue. You cant store your contacts/messages to pc with this handset, even with the latest Samsung software. Whats the point of that exactly? What if you lose your phone/sim card? You also cant use Mp3s as message tones, only ringtones. Also, theres no camera flash and the nightmode is more than suspect (whats all that about?)
It might sound niggly but if I'm gonna be stuck with a handset for another year, it needs to do what I want it to do.
Having said all that though, it was a lovely build with nice slider etc, and didnt feel cheap and tacky (take note Nokia!)
